A Chaos Elemental trophy is a Zamorakian artefact which is made by restoring the damaged variant at an archaeologist's workbench after the damaged variant is excavated from the Chthonian trophies excavation hotspot at the Infernal Source Dig Site with level 110 Archaeology.

Bows. The hellfire bow is a powerful bow in the Wilderness that can be wielded by players with a Ranged level of 90 or higher (cannot be boosted) and does not require ammo. Despite requiring 90 Ranged in order to wield, the bow possesses the stats of a tier 99 weapon, essentially making it the most powerful weapon outside Daemonheim. Chthonian trophies. Piles and piles of trophies of strange creatures. The chthonian trophies are excavation hotspots at the Infernal Source - Dagon Overlook north excavation site, by the Aquarius portal, that players can excavate after reaching level 110 Archaeology . They initially appear as fiery brimstone, requiring uncovering to become usable.

The hellfire bow is a powerful bow that players can wield at level 90 Ranged and does not require ammo. One Hellfire bow per world appears somewhere on the ground in the Wilderness, including the portion of the Edgeville Dungeon that is in the Wilderness, visible to all players and with a large golden loot beam on top of it. Green, yellow even purple are great to farm.At level 36 archeology you gain access to a "hellfire metal" cache of materials, within the infernal source digsite, or a few other places as well. Each one of these materials is worth 7k+ gp. It's pretty afk, too, with some signs of the porter (from divination) or magic notepaper, or even just depositing them in a storage cart. Material caches (imperial steel) are Archaeology material caches that can be found at the Kharid-et - Barracks excavation site and the Empty Throne Room north excavation site . Once an imperial steel cache is depleted, it takes 60 seconds for it to respawn.A Chaos Elemental trophy is a Zamorakian artefact which is made by restoring the damaged variant at an archaeologist's workbench after the damaged variant is excavated from the Chthonian trophies excavation hotspot at the Infernal Source Dig Site with level 110 Archaeology . The infernal art are excavation hotspots at the Infernal Source Dig Site in the Vestibule of Futility south excavation site that players can excavate after reaching level 65 Archaeology . They first appear as fiery brimstone, requiring uncovering to become usable. Mattocks are tools used to excavate materials, artefacts, and soil in the Archaeology skill. Mattocks can be held in the inventory, stored in the tool belt, or wielded. There are no plus versions of mattocks. The golden mattock and its override are purely cosmetic and cannot be used in Archaeology.

Pouches can be made into binding contracts by using a Blue charm, 2 Blood of Orcus, 2 Hellfire metal, and 200 Spirit shards at a Summoning obelisk. Binding contracts carried in a player's inventory when the player kills an Abyssal demon, Blood reaver, Gargoyle, Hellhound, Kal'gerion demon, Ripper demon, or Waterfiend will bind that creature to ...
